/**********************************
*
* favl.css Version 1.0
* Martin Utrera 
* Copyright (c) 2007
*
**********************************/


.tabla_pie{
	font-family: "Trebuchet MS";
	font-size: 10px;
	font-style: normal;
	font-weight: bold;
	text-decoration: none;
	font-weight: normal;
	color: #333333;
}

.input{
        COLOR: #000000;
        FONT-FAMILY: Arial;
        FONT-SIZE: 10px;
        BORDER: solid 1px;
        BORDER-COLOR: #5F5F5F;
        BACKGROUND: #FFFFFF;
}

.inputb{
        COLOR: #6699FF;
        FONT-FAMILY: Arial;
        FONT-SIZE: 10px;
        BORDER: solid 1px;
        BORDER-COLOR: #6699FF;
        BACKGROUND: #FFFFFF;
}

.input_texto{
        COLOR: #000000;
        FONT-FAMILY: Arial;
        FONT-SIZE: 10px;
        BORDER: solid 1px;
        BORDER-COLOR: #FFFFFF;
        BACKGROUND: #FFFFFF;
}

.boton {
        COLOR: #666666;
        FONT-FAMILY: Arial;
        FONT-SIZE: 11px;
        BORDER: solid 1px;
        FONT-WEIGHT: bold;
        BORDER-COLOR: #5F5F5F;
        BACKGROUND: #FFFFFF;
        HEIGHT: 18px;
}

.botonb {
        COLOR: #6699FF;
        FONT-FAMILY: Arial;
        FONT-SIZE: 11px;
        BORDER: solid 1px;
        FONT-WEIGHT: bold;
        BORDER-COLOR: #6699FF;
        BACKGROUND: #FFFFFF;
        HEIGHT: 18px;
}

.label{
	font-family: "Trebuchet MS";
	font-size: 10px;
	font-style: normal;
	font-weight: bold;
	text-decoration: none;
	font-weight: normal;
	color: #333333;
}

.leyenda{
	font-family: "Trebuchet MS";
	font-size: 11px;
	font-style: normal;
	font-weight: bold;
	text-decoration: none;
	font-weight: normal;
	color: #FF0000;
}

.links {
	font-family: "Trebuchet MS";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#6699FF;
    LINE-HEIGHT: 15px; 
    TEXT-DECORATION: none
}

.links_adm {
	border: thin none #000000;
	font-family: "Trebuchet MS";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#FFFFFF;
	background-position: center center;
	text-align: center;
	text-transform: none;
	line-height: normal;
	background-color: #6699FF;
	white-space: normal;
	display: inline;
	text-decoration: none;
}

.links2 {
	font-family: "Trebuchet MS";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#FFFFFF;
    LINE-HEIGHT: 15px; 
    TEXT-DECORATION: none
}

.novedades {
	font-family: "Trebuchet MS";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
    LINE-HEIGHT: 15px; 
    TEXT-DECORATION: none
}


.titulo{
	font-family: "Trebuchet MS";
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	text-decoration: none;
	color: #000000;
}

.titulo1{
	font-family: "Trebuchet MS";
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	text-decoration: none;
	color: #6699FF;
}

.titulo2{
	font-family: "Trebuchet MS";
	font-size: 14px;
	font-weight: bold;
	text-decoration: none;
	color: #FFFFFF;
	background-color:#6699FF;
}

.titulos{
	font-family: "Trebuchet MS";
	font-size: 14px;
	font-weight: bold;
	text-decoration: none;
	color: #6699FF;
}

.textos2 {
	font-family: "Trebuchet MS";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
    LINE-HEIGHT: 15px; 
    TEXT-DECORATION: none
}

.textos3 {
	font-family: "Trebuchet MS";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
    TEXT-DECORATION: none
}

.textos4 {
	font-family: "Trebuchet MS";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
    TEXT-DECORATION: none
}

.menus {
	font-family: "Arial";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
    LINE-HEIGHT: 15px; 
    TEXT-DECORATION: none
}

.fila1 {
        background-color: #FFFFFF;
        COLOR: #000000;
        FONT-FAMILY: "Trebuchet MS";
        FONT-SIZE: 8pt
}

.fila2 {
        background-color: #E4E4E4;
        COLOR: #000000;
        FONT-FAMILY: "Trebuchet MS";
        FONT-SIZE: 8pt
}

.fila3 {
        background-color: #FFFFFF;
        COLOR: #6699FF;
        FONT-FAMILY: "Trebuchet MS";
        FONT-SIZE: 8pt
}

.fila4 {
        background-color: #DFDFDF;
        COLOR: #6699FF;
        FONT-FAMILY: "Trebuchet MS";
        FONT-SIZE: 8pt
}

.filatitulos {
        background-color: #CCCCCC;
        COLOR: #666666;
        FONT-FAMILY: "Trebuchet MS";
	    text-align: center;
        FONT-SIZE: 12px;
        FONT-WEIGHT: bold
}

.textos_ch {
	font-family: "Trebuchet MS";
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
    TEXT-DECORATION: none
}


<!-- TABLES -->

.leftb {border-left: 1px solid blue}
.Norightb {border-left: 0px none #FFFFFF}


.JustifyTable{
	text-align:justify;
}


.SignFont {
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 10px;
}

.TdTitles {
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: Verdana;
   	FONT-SIZE: 11px;
	background: #FFFFFF;
}


.TdTitles2 {
	color: #FFFFFF;
	font-weight: bold;
	FONT-FAMILY: Verdana;
    FONT-SIZE: 11px;
	background: #6699FF;
	font-style: normal;
    TEXT-DECORATION: none
}

.TdTitlesOIS {
	color: #FFFFFF;
	font-weight: bold;
	FONT-FAMILY: Verdana;
    	FONT-SIZE: 10px;
	background: #999999;
	
}

.TdData {
  
  font: normal 11px "Verdana", Arial, Helvetica, sans-serif;
  
}


.TdInputs{
	color: #000000;
	font-weight: normal;
	FONT-FAMILY: Arial;
    	FONT-SIZE: 10px;
	background: #FFFFFF;
	
}

.TdInputsMP{
	color: #000000;
	font-weight: normal;
	FONT-FAMILY: Arial;
    	FONT-SIZE: 10px;
	background: #D4D4D4;
	
}

.TdInputsBold{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: Arial;
    	FONT-SIZE: 11px;
	background: #FFFFFF;
	
}

.TdBlueTitle{
	color: #FFFFFF;
	font-weight: bold;
	FONT-FAMILY: Arial;
    	FONT-SIZE: 10px;
	background: #333399;
	
}

.TdAdminBlueTitle{
	color: #FFFFFF;
	font-weight: bold;
	FONT-FAMILY: Arial;
    	FONT-SIZE: 10px;
	background: #0066CC;
	
}

.TdBlackTitle{
	color: #FFFFFF;
	font-weight: bold;
	FONT-FAMILY: Arial;
    	FONT-SIZE: 10px;
	background: #000000;
	
}


.tdLeftH{border-bottom:0px solid #000000;  
	border-left:2px solid #000000; 
	border-right:0px solid #000000; 
	border-top:0px solid #000000;
	
	}
		
.tdRLH{border-bottom:0px solid #000000;  
	border-left:2px solid #000000; 
	border-right:2px solid #000000; 
	border-top:0px solid #000000;
	
	}
	
	
.tdRtitle{border-bottom:0px none #666666;  
	border-left:0px none #666666; 
	border-right:1px solid #666666; 
	border-top:0px solid #666666;
	color: #3789CA;
	font-size: 12px;
	font-family: Verdana, Arial, sans-serif;
	font-weight: bold;
	}
	
.tdLeft{border-bottom:0px solid #000000;  
	border-left:2px solid #000000; 
	border-right:0px solid #000000; 
	border-top:0px solid #000000;}
	
.tdAllRDotted{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 10px;
	border-bottom:1px solid #006699;  
	border-left:1px solid #006699; 
	border-right:1px dotted #006699; 
	border-top:1px solid #006699;}

.tdAllLDotted{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 10px;
	border-bottom:1px solid #006699;  
	border-left:0px dotted #006699; 
	border-right:1px solid #006699; 
	border-top:1px solid #006699;}

.tdAll{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 10px;
	border-bottom:1px solid #006699;  
	border-left:1px solid #006699; 
	border-right:1px solid #006699; 
	border-top:1px solid #006699;}
	
.tdAllSpecial{
	color: #000000;
	font-weight: normal;
	FONT-FAMILY: arial;
    	FONT-SIZE: 10px;
	border-bottom:1px solid #006699;  
	border-left:1px solid #006699; 
	border-right:1px solid #006699; 
	border-top:1px solid #006699;}
	

.tdAllTitle{
	
	color: #FFFFFF;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 14px;
	background: #006699;
	
	border-bottom:1px solid #006699;  
	border-left:1px solid #006699; 
	border-right:1px solid #006699; 
	border-top:1px solid #006699;}
	
.tdNoBotton{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 10px;
	border-bottom:0px solid #006699;  
	border-left:1px solid #006699; 
	border-right:1px solid #006699; 
	border-top:1px solid #006699;}
	
.tdNoTop{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 10px;
	border-bottom:1px solid #006699;  
	border-left:1px solid #006699; 
	border-right:1px solid #006699; 
	border-top:0px solid #006699;}
	
.tdRTop{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 12px;
	border-bottom:0px solid #006699;  
	border-left:0px solid #006699; 
	border-right:2px solid #006699; 
	border-top:2px solid #006699;}
	
.tdLTop{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 12px;
	border-bottom:0px solid #006699;  
	border-left:2px solid #006699; 
	border-right:0px solid #006699; 
	border-top:2px solid #006699;}
	
.tdRBotton{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 12px;
	border-bottom:2px solid #006699;  
	border-left:0px solid #006699; 
	border-right:2px solid #006699; 
	border-top:0px solid #006699;}
	
.tdLBotton{
	color: #000000;
	font-weight: bold;
	FONT-FAMILY: verdana;
    	FONT-SIZE: 12px;
	border-bottom:2px solid #006699;  
	border-left:2px solid #006699; 
	border-right:0px solid #006699; 
	border-top:0px solid #006699;}
		
.tdLinks{
	FONT-FAMILY: verdana;
	font-size: 9px;
	font-style: normal;
	font-weight: bold;
	color: #CC6600;
	text-align: center;
        LINE-HEIGHT: 15px; 
        TEXT-DECORATION: none
}

<!-- FORMS -->

.inputfield { 
background-color: #ffffff;
color: #666666;
font-family: verdana, arial, ms sans serif;
font-weight: normal;
font-size: 12px
} 

.inputDrop {
	background-color: #ffffff;
	border-color: #333399;
	border-width:1px;
	color: #666666;
	font-family: verdana, arial, ms sans serif;
	font-weight: normal;
	font-size: 12px;
	text-align:left;
}

.inputfieldNumbers{
	background-color: #ffffff;
	border-color: #333399;
	border-width:1px;
	color: #666666;
	font-family: verdana, arial, ms sans serif;
	font-weight: normal;
	font-size: 12px;
	text-align:left;
	width:70px;
} 


.inputfield2 {
	background-color: #ffffff;
	border-color: #333399;
	border-width:1px;
	color: #666666;
	font-family: verdana, arial, ms sans serif;
	font-weight: normal;
	font-size: 12px;
	text-align:left;
	width:250px;
} 

.inputfieldSearch {
	background-color: #ffffff;
	border-color: #333399;
	border-width:1px;
	color: #666666;
	font-family: verdana, arial, ms sans serif;
	font-weight: normal;
	font-size: 12px;
	text-align:left;
	width:150px;
} 

.inputfieldAutoSelect {
	background-color: #ffffff;
	border-color: #333399;
	border-width:1px;
	color: #666666;
	font-family: verdana, arial, ms sans serif;
	font-weight: normal;
	font-size: 12px;
	text-align:left;
	width:250px;
} 

.inputfieldTextarea {
	background-color: #ffffff;
	border-color: #333399;
	border-width:1px;
	color: #666666;
	font-family: verdana, arial, ms sans serif;
	font-weight: normal;
	font-size: 12px;
	text-align:left;
	width:500px;
} 


.ButtonFormat {
background-color: #D9DADB;
font-family: verdana, arial, ms sans serif;
font-size: 10px;
color: #333399;
font-weight: bold;

}

.ButtonFormatfixwidth {
background-color: #D9DADB;
font-family: verdana, arial, ms sans serif;
font-size: 10px;
color: #333399;
font-weight: bold;
width:200px;
}

.textboxregular{
border: 1px solid #000000; 
background-color:#FFFFFF;
font-size: 10px;
color: #000000;
font-family: Verdana, Arial, sans-serif;
width:100px;
margin-left:1px; 
margin-right:1px;
}

.textboxDates1{
border: 1px solid #000000; 
background-color:#FFFFFF;
font-size: 10px;
color: #000000;
font-family: Verdana, Arial, sans-serif;
width:50px;
margin-left:1px; 
margin-right:1px;
}

.textboxDates2{
border: 1px solid #000000; 
background-color:#FFFFFF;
font-size: 10px;
color: #000000;
font-family: Verdana, Arial, sans-serif;
width:55px;
margin-left:1px; 
margin-right:1px;
}

.textboxlarge{
border: 1px solid #000000; 
background-color:#FFFFFF;
font-size: 10px;
color: #000000;
font-family: Verdana, Arial, sans-serif;
width:300px;
margin-left:1px; 
margin-right:1px;
}

.textboxdark{
border: 0px none #000000; 
background-color:#65A6D8;
font-size: 12px;
color: #666666;
font-family: Verdana, Arial, sans-serif;
width:55px;
margin-left:1px; 
margin-right:1px;
}


.textboxred{
border: 0px none #000000; 
background-color:#E4F2FD;
font-size: 12px;
color: #CC0000;
font-family: Verdana, Arial, sans-serif;
width:55px;
margin-left:1px; 
margin-right:1px;
}

.textboxdarkred{
border: 0px none #000000; 
background-color:#65A6D8;
font-size: 12px;
color: #CC0000;
font-family: Verdana, Arial, sans-serif;
width:55px;
margin-left:1px; 
margin-right:1px;
}

.test1 { 
border-left-style:none; 
border-bottom-style:none; 
border-right-style:none; 
border-top-style: none;
background-color:#65A6D8;
font-size: 12px;
color: #CC0000;
font-family: Verdana, Arial, sans-serif;
width:55px;
margin-left:1px; 
margin-right:1px;
}

test2
{
border-bottom: 0px none #000000; 
border-left: 0px none #000000; 
border-right: 0px none #000000; 
border-top: 0px none #000000;
background-color:#65A6D8;
font-size: 12px;
color: #CC0000;
font-family: Verdana, Arial, sans-serif;
width:55px;
margin-left:1px; 
margin-right:1px;
max-width:55px; 
}


		
